MySQL Scheme設(shè)計(jì)應(yīng)該遵循哪些原則

小樊
84
2024-07-09 18:49:25
欄目: 云計(jì)算

  1. 數(shù)據(jù)表應(yīng)該具有清晰的結(jié)構(gòu)和規(guī)范命名,以便易于理解和維護(hù)。

  2. 使用適當(dāng)?shù)臄?shù)據(jù)類型來存儲(chǔ)數(shù)據(jù),減少數(shù)據(jù)冗余和浪費(fèi),提高數(shù)據(jù)存儲(chǔ)效率。

  3. 設(shè)計(jì)合適的主鍵和索引,以提高查詢性能和數(shù)據(jù)檢索效率。

  4. 避免過度規(guī)范化和反規(guī)范化,需要根據(jù)實(shí)際需求進(jìn)行恰當(dāng)?shù)脑O(shè)計(jì)。

  5. 考慮數(shù)據(jù)的可擴(kuò)展性和可維護(hù)性,避免設(shè)計(jì)過于復(fù)雜的結(jié)構(gòu)。

  6. 考慮數(shù)據(jù)的一致性和完整性,設(shè)置適當(dāng)?shù)募s束和觸發(fā)器來保證數(shù)據(jù)的正確性。

  7. 考慮數(shù)據(jù)的安全性和隱私保護(hù),合理設(shè)置用戶權(quán)限和訪問控制策略。

  8. 定期進(jìn)行數(shù)據(jù)庫(kù)性能優(yōu)化和索引優(yōu)化,以提高數(shù)據(jù)庫(kù)的性能和響應(yīng)速度。

0